The new Champions League format also changes the mentality. United will play eight different opponents, four at home and four away. The objective is not simply to “survive a group”; we have to accumulate points and finish as high as possible in the league table. The top eight qualify directly for the Round of 16, while teams finishing 9th–24th enter the knockout play-offs. (The Guardian)
